Body cameras, warrants top list of Democrats' ICE demands
Summary
Senate Democrats want federal agents to make changes, such as wearing body cameras and not wearing masks. They also seek stricter rules for patrols and warrants. They might block a funding bill to avoid a partial government shutdown unless Republicans agree to these changes.Key Facts
- Senate Democrats demand that federal agents wear body cameras and not wear masks.
- They want to stop roving patrols and enforce stricter rules on using warrants.
- Democrats threaten to block a government funding bill if Republicans do not agree to these changes.
- The Senate is set to vote on the funding package, which needs six Democratic votes to pass.
- Republicans suggest making some changes through executive action, but Democrats do not trust this approach.
- Democrats need changes at ICE to be included in the DHS spending bill for it to pass.
- Some Republicans argue that threats to federal agents justify the need for masks.
